Description

Prescott Park Arts Festival celebrates its 43rd season of presenting music, art, theater and dance on the banks of the Piscataqua River. Since 1974, it has successfully reached over 3.5 million people through more than 10,000 productions offered at no fixed admission.

The primary objective of the Festival is to provide quality family entertainment, promote artistic excellence in the community and maintain quality presentations of both entertainment and educational events. Implicit in this charge is the exercise of cultural leadership, sensitivity to the community and fiscal responsibility.

Located on 3.5 acres in beautiful downtown Portsmouth, the arts festival has a long and rich history of successfully presenting the arts with no fixed admission. Because of this policy, many people have their first experience with a live performance at Prescott Park.
